Shifting Alliances: The Bangladesh-Pakistan Relationship and Its Impact on India

The political landscape in South Asia is undergoing a conversion as Bangladesh and Pakistan forge closer ties, prompting India to navigate a challenging regional environment that could substantially affect its security and diplomatic strategies. Recent interactions between these historically rival nations indicate an emerging partnership characterized by enhanced economic collaboration and shared geopolitical interests, raising concerns in New Delhi. As this alliance develops, experts warn that India must reevaluate its approach to regional dynamics to protect its interests within an increasingly interconnected yet unpredictable context. This article explores the motivations behind this newfound relationship, the potential ramifications for India, and the broader implications for stability in South Asia.

Analyzing the Strengthened Alliance Between Bangladesh and Pakistan

The recent improvement in relations between Bangladesh and Pakistan signifies a pivotal change in South Asian geopolitics, raising alarms about shifts in regional power dynamics from India’s perspective.Traditionally cautious of Pakistan due to past grievances stemming from its independence struggle, Bangladesh’s current engagement with Islamabad suggests a meaningful realignment of alliances within the region. Several key factors are driving this rapprochement:

  • Economic Synergy: Both countries are actively pursuing trade agreements that enhance their economic interdependence.
  • Cultural Collaborations: Increased cultural initiatives—spanning arts to sports—are fostering greater mutual understanding.
  • Shared Strategic Interests: Joint discussions regarding security matters reflect common concerns over mutual adversaries.

This strengthening partnership poses strategic challenges for India as it has historically maintained considerable influence over South Asia.The collaboration not only threatens India’s traditional dominance but also provides an chance for Pakistan to reassert itself regionally. Strategic Implications for India's Positioning

The warming ties between Bangladesh and Pakistan present significant challenges for Indian policymakers who must reassess their strategic posture amid these developments. The rekindling of diplomatic relations signals not just a shift but perhaps creates a united front against Indian interests across various platforms. Key implications include:

  • Security Threats: Enhanced military cooperation may bolster capabilities that threaten India’s border integrity.
  • Evolving Economic Landscape: Closer ties could lead to new bilateral trade agreements impacting Indian economic interests adversely.
  • Diplomatic Challenges:A consolidated front may attract other regional players complicating India’s diplomatic efforts further.

This evolving scenario necessitates careful navigation through complex alliances while addressing potential conflicts arising from these partnerships.
